After I updated to the 6.01 version, my proximity sensor began to act up. When I am in a call and put the phone to my ear, the screen turns off as expected. But, when I pull the phone away, the screen stays off. It has never acted like that. I did a factory reset, but no change.
Others have reported this problem on the Google forums, but I wanted to see if other Verizon Note 4 users were having this issue. I'm not sure if the sensor is bad, or if it's a bug in Marshmallow. It didn't do this before the update, so it's hard to imagine it's a bad sensor.
I would appreciate any feedback or help if you have a way to fix it. I tried an app from the Play Store to test the sensor. It shows that once the sensor sees something "near", it stays in that state even if you pull your hand away. It is supposed to go back to "far" when you pull away. Thanks!
